Output ea26f2ca29a5b0fcc849b95dc966c4d6cf0c8cee76e8e8c56eac9e689009dc21:6

value
388854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40e5830e4dbf6ea0a2c4ee96c393b47fdb7306f3 OP_EQUAL
address
37cA7bAWPKiVBFpG1vLU7zici73nnfEav7
transaction
ea26f2ca29a5b0fcc849b95dc966c4d6cf0c8cee76e8e8c56eac9e689009dc21
confirmations
190676
spent
true